What is a Council on Aging?

Do you know that there are 349 municipal Councils on Aging (COAs) in Massachusetts providing more than 536,000 older adults, families and caregivers with direct service annually. What is a Council on Aging? A COA is the policy and procedure governing body of members who are appointed by the town manager. The North Andover Senior Center/Council on Aging is the only public social service agency available to address the needs and concerns of the older adult community in North Andover. Since 1965 the North Andover Senior Center has sustained and enhanced community life through linking elder needs and resources by offering direct services, education, activities, opportunities and advocacy for the older adult, families and caregivers. The North Andover Senior Center/COA offers information and referral, transportation, outreach, meals (congregate and/or home delivered), health screening and fitness and recreation programs. We also provide health insurance benefit counseling (SHINE), food shopping, medical transportation through (NEET), telephone reassurance, friendly visiting and other in-house assistance, peer support groups, computer classes, educational opportunities, case management and intergenerational programs among many other activities and services.
